How to use "pending response" in a sentence?

You can use "pending response" to indicate that something is waiting for a reply. For example, "The project is on hold "pending response" from the client."

What can I say instead of "pending response"?

You can use alternatives like "awaiting feedback", "subject to reply", or "awaiting an answer depending on the specific context.

Which is correct, "pending response" or "depending on response"?

"Pending response" is generally used to indicate something is waiting for a response. "Depending on response" indicates that the outcome changes based on the response received. Both are valid but have slightly different meanings.

What's the difference between "pending response" and "awaiting response"?

While similar, "pending response" often implies a more formal or official situation, while "awaiting response" can be more general. They are largely interchangeable, but context can influence the better choice.
